01.28.2020 - By Mythology

Known as the feathered serpent, Quetzalcoatl has been worshipped in various forms by cultures throughout the region that is now Mexico. According to the Toltecs, he was initially a mortal priest-king named Ce Acatl who suffered a horrific fall from grace. He sacrificed himself to save humanity from a coming disaster and, in the process, was transformed into a god.

